What is Neurosymbolic AI?
Neurosymbolic AI seeks to integrate the robust learning capabilities of neural networks with the logical, rule-based reasoning of symbolic systems. By merging these two paradigms, researchers aim to create more comprehensive and flexible AI models that can effectively address a wide range of problems.

Key Components of Neurosymbolic AI
A typical neurosymbolic AI system consists of two primary components:
- Neural Network Module**: Responsible for learning patterns, relationships, and representations from data.
- Symbolic Reasoning Module**: Enables logical reasoning, inference, and decision-making based on learned knowledge and external rules.
Applications of Neurosymbolic AI
The potential applications of neurosymbolic AI are vast and varied. Some examples include:
- Natural Language Processing (NLP)**: Enhancing language understanding, text generation, and dialogue systems through the integration of neural networks and symbolic reasoning.
- Expert Systems**: Developing more sophisticated expert systems that can learn from data and apply logical rules to make informed decisions.
- Robotics and Autonomous Systems**: Creating robots that can adapt to new situations and environments by combining learned experiences with symbolic knowledge.
Challenges and Future Directions
While neurosymbolic AI holds great promise, it also presents several challenges:
- Integrating Neural Networks and Symbolic Reasoning**: Developing effective methods for combining these two paradigms remains an open research question.
- Scalability and Efficiency**: Ensuring that neurosymbolic AI systems can handle large-scale, complex problems efficiently is crucial.
